Molybdenum Glycinate
Also known as: molybdenum glycinate chelate, molybdenum amino acid chelate, molybdenum (as glycinate), Mo glycinate
Molybdenum chelated with glycine, one of the forms NIH ODS lists for supplements along with sodium molybdate and molybdenum chloride, with no comparative bioavailability data among them. Molybdenum is a cofactor for four human enzymes involved in sulfite, purine, and aldehyde metabolism, which is why it appears in liver-support and sulfur-metabolism formulas. Requirements are tiny, dietary deficiency is essentially unknown, and supplements usually add 50–150 mcg.
Research summary
Supplies molybdenum for the molybdenum cofactor used by sulfite oxidase, xanthine oxidase, aldehyde oxidase, and mARC enzymes.
Dosage
Daily amounts, elemental (39% of the compound is the element).
| Lowest studied | Typical range | Highest studied | Upper limit |
|---|---|---|---|
| 45 mcg | 45–150 mcg | 1,490 mcg | 2,000 mcg |
NIH ODS — UL of 2,000 mcg/day for adults, based on animal reproductive data
Doses are micrograms of elemental molybdenum. Molybdenum bis-glycinate stoichiometry (Mo 95.95 with two glycinates, MW ≈ 244) gives about 39% Mo, but commercial chelates are supplied as diluted premixes; raw_material_mg_per_dose_unit = 0.1 mg per mcg assumes a 1% premix — verify against the supplier's certificate of analysis. Adult RDA 45 mcg. ODS reports supplement amounts of about 50–500 mcg. Turnlund 1995 studied intakes from 22 to 1,490 mcg/day in young men with no adverse effects. Take with food.
Source material: synthetic chelate (molybdenum with glycine), diluted on a carrier
As supplied: Commonly supplied as a 1% molybdenum premix

Formulation notes
High molybdenum intake increases urinary copper loss; keep copper adequate in long-term formulas. Molybdenum is often paired with vitamin B2 and sulfur-handling nutrients in liver blends.
